- We are in our 38th year as one of the premier youth basketball leagues in the Kansas City area; in addition, we are part of the GABL Youth Sports Foundation, Inc., a non-profit 501-c-3 community organization.
- Boys and girls programs from pre-K through high school.
- No geographical restrictions on team formation.
- Teams are grouped in divisions by competitive level, as registrations allow. We have leagues for all skill levels.
- Nearly 48 percent of GABL officials work at the junior varsity or varsity level in high school.
- League managed by Sports Management Associates (SMA), a professional management company.
- GABL Academy offers KidHoops (pre-K), 3-on-3 development program (K-2nd grade), camps, individual skill development, an Elite Team program and coaches clinics.Awards provided for all leagues and tournaments.

Winter Program
- Team or individual entries are accepted.
- Practice time included in registration fee for Shawnee Mission-based teams.
- Season runs from November through the end of February. (Teams play 10-14 games depending on grade.)
- Uniform jerseys are provided for players in 1st-4th grade and high school.
- Clock stops on all whistles in 2nd-8th grade-no running clock. Eight-minute quarters in grades 5th-8th.
- Sportsmanship program that includes awards for teams that demonstrate excellence in this area.
- Coaches certification program provided.
- Scholarships available for participants, if necessary.
- Team photograph program available.
- Minimum playing time rule applies.
